1. Polymer battery life and charging cycle
The lifespan of lithium batteries is related to the number of charging cycles completed, rather than directly related to the number of charging cycles. After each charging cycle, the power will slightly decrease. However, the decrease was minimal. After multiple cycles, high-quality batteries can still maintain 80% of their original power. That's why many lithium-ion battery power products are still in normal use two to three years later.
Of course, lithium batteries still need to be replaced at the end of their service life. Usually about five years. Simply put, for example, a lithium battery only consumes half of its electricity on the first day, and then it is fully charged. If this is still the case the next day, that is, charging half and charging twice in total, it can only be counted as one charging cycle, not two.
Therefore, completing a cycle may take several times. After each charging cycle, the power will slightly decrease. However, the decrease was minimal. After multiple cycles, high-quality batteries can still maintain 80% of their original power. That's why many lithium-ion battery power products are still in normal use two to three years later.
2. How long will polymer batteries be scrapped
Of course, lithium batteries ultimately need to be replaced. The service life of lithium batteries is generally 300-500 charging cycles. Assuming that the power provided by complete discharge is Q, without considering the power reduction after each charging cycle, lithium batteries can provide or supplement a total of 300q-500q of power within their service life. From this, it can be seen that if you charge 12 times each time, you can charge 600 to 1000 times; If you use 13 charges each time, you can charge 900 to 1500 times.
By analogy, if charging is random, the number of times is uncertain. In short, regardless of charging, the total power added is between 300q and 500q, which is constant. Therefore, we can also understand that the service life of lithium batteries is related to the total charge capacity of the battery, and is not related to the number of charges. Deep discharge and deep charging, as well as shallow discharge and shallow charging, have little impact on the lifespan of lithium batteries.
In fact, shallow discharge and shallow charging are more advantageous for lithium batteries. Deep discharge and deep charging are only required when calibrating the lithium battery of the product's power module. Therefore, products powered by lithium batteries do not need to adhere to this process. Everything comes first with convenience. They can be charged at any time without worrying about affecting their lifespan.
